Crash Site Photos. Section Menu. Today, traces of the tragic plane crash still remain on the mountain near Silver Plume, Colorado. Photos are courtesy of WSU Alum, Greg Records. Trees remain down after being clipped by the wings of the airplane. Section of wing with landing gear still visible. Landing gear still remains on the mountain where ...

The memories of the 31 people who died in a plane crash on Oct. 2, 1970 — including 14 members of the football team, 14 staff and boosters, and three crew members — are honored every year at Wichita State's Memorial '70 observance, but survivors, friends and family choose to remember their loved ones by hiking up to the crash site located on a mountain west of Silver Plume, Colorado.

Crash. On Friday, October 2, 1970, a pair of Martin 404 twin-engine aircraft took off from Wichita, Kansas, carrying the Wichita State University (WSU) football team, coaches, and VIP supporters. They were bound for Logan, Utah, to play the Utah State University Aggies the following day. Both airplanes refueled at Denver’s Stapleton Airport.

Sep 30, 2020 · Sept. 30, 2020 - The annual ceremony of remembrance for those who died in the 1970 Wichita State University plane crash will be held at 9 a.m. Friday, Oct. 2, at Cessna Stadium. There will be a reception immediately following the remembrance on the Cessna Stadium concourse. Enhancements have been made to Memorial ’70, located near the 18th Street and Hillside entrance to the university ... Officers responded shortly after 3 a.m. to ...Wichita State University will remember the 50 th anniversary of the 1970 football plane crash on Oct. 2. Many of the survivors of the crash and their teammates will gather in Cessna Stadium to honor the memory of the 31 people – 14 student-athletes, 14 staff and boosters, and three crew members – who died as a result of the crash in Colorado.

Tom Reeves, a 1962 Wichita State graduate, worked as athletic trainer for the Shockers. He died as a result of the 1970 plane crash in Colorado. Survivors remember Reeves, badly burned after the crash, helping them escape the dangers of the crash site and move to safety. September 30, 2020 Athletics Memorial '70 Alumni.
